Current Interface Module (CIM)
The Current Interface Module (CIM) measures and digitizes the three phase currents supplied by the secondary windings of a conventional current transformer (CT). The digitized signals from the CIM contain all information of the original secondary currents over their full dynamic range.
Wide range measurements
Where the value range is defined as 1 mA/sec to 500 A/sec. The guaranteed accuracy is defined from 10 mA/sec to 300 A/sec. Due to the extreme wide value range, the CIM is equipped with two input cores per phase. The first (M) core is called the measurement input and the second core (P) is called the protection input.
The CIM consists of:
- Three phase current inputs.
- Two ports of 100Base-FX Fast Ethernet with ST connectors for optical fiber with one strand for transmit
- Power supply capable for wide input AC and DC voltage range
- Status LED.
